I am sure they are indeterminate.  I was not sure if cherry tomatoes could be grown using single stem pruning methods or not.  So in my Mittleider garden software I set the software indicating that I would not be growing them vertically. Should I just let them "bush out" and not prune them at all?  Should I put them in a cage or do nothing and let them grow wild? I have never grown cherry tomatoes.  Thanks for your help.  Brad


Brad Group:

We always grow every variety of indeterminate the same way - One Row, 9" apart, trained up baling twine to opposite sides of the T-Frame setup, and all suckeres removed.  You can do as you choose of course.  :)
